Critical BTCPay Lightning Vulnerability Drains Funds from Nodes
A vulnerability in BTCPay Server allowed attackers to take full control of Lightning Network nodes without authentication, resulting in drained funds. Affected configurations include those using LND.
A critical vulnerability in BTCPay Server enabled attackers to gain full unauthorized control over Lightning Network nodes, leading to the draining of funds from multiple affected nodes. The exploit targeted configurations running LND (Lightning Network Daemon), a popular Lightning implementation.
Among the known victims are hardware wallet manufacturer Foundation and Bitcoin publication Citadel21. Both entities reportedly had their Lightning nodes emptied as a result of the exploit.
BTCPay developers have urged all users to immediately update to version 2.4.2 or, if that is not feasible, to disable their Lightning server until the patch is applied. No further technical details about the exploit were disclosed in the original alert.
